Commit message (Collapse) | Author | Age | Files | Lines | ||
---|---|---|---|---|---|---|
... | ||||||
* | Replace decorator, add sqlparse and fix their dependencies | Francisco Redondo Marchena | 2015-01-22 | 1 | -5/+9 | |
| | ||||||
* | Add cryptography chunk | Francisco Redondo Marchena | 2015-01-22 | 2 | -0/+9 | |
| | | | | | | | | | | | | | This chunk needs to copy cffi into the build folder in order to compile, if this is not done an error like the following appears: error: Error: setup script specifies an absolute path: /usr/lib/python2.7/site-packages/cffi/__pycache__/_Cryptography_cffi_4ed9e37dx4000d087.c setup() arguments must *always* be /-separated paths relative to the setup.py directory, *never* absolute paths. | |||||
* | Add rabbitmq-codegen needed to compile rabbitmq-server | Francisco Redondo Marchena | 2015-01-22 | 3 | -0/+14 | |
| | | | | | | | | rabbitmq-codegen is needed to compile rabbitmq-server. rabbitmq-server Makefile expects to have rabbitmq-codegen in a relative path "../rabbitmq-codegen" or in a internal directory called "codegen", this patch uses the latest option. | |||||
* | Add lorried repositories | Francisco Redondo Marchena | 2015-01-22 | 1 | -7/+7 | |
| | ||||||
* | Openstack services strata and configuration. | Mark Doffman | 2015-01-22 | 10 | -2/+582 | |
| | | | | | | | | | | Add a stratum for openstack services that includes all the core openstack service code and daemons. Add configuration files for keystone, glance, nova and nova-compute. Add a system and cluster definition that builds an image that runs keystone, glance and nova. | |||||
* | Update Morph for ARMv8 64-bit support | Sam Thursfield | 2015-01-21 | 1 | -1/+1 | |
| | ||||||
* | Merge branch 'baserock/jmac/add-chef-and-ceph' | Sam Thursfield | 2015-01-20 | 36 | -0/+673 | |
|\ | | | | | | | | | | | Reviewed-By: Francisco Redondo Marchena <francisco.marchena@codethink.co.uk> Reviewed-By: Paul Sherwood <paul.sherwood@codethink.co.uk> Reviewed-By: Sam Thursfield <sam.thursfield@codethink.co.uk> | |||||
| * | Add NTPD morph | Jim MacArthur | 2015-01-20 | 1 | -0/+10 | |
| | | ||||||
| * | Add morphs for sgdisk and libpopt | Jim MacArthur | 2015-01-20 | 3 | -0/+19 | |
| | | ||||||
| * | chef: Add missing C library | Jim MacArthur | 2015-01-20 | 1 | -0/+6 | |
| | | | | | | | | This must be added manually, because it's not described in the RubyGems metadata. | |||||
| * | Add sgdisk and make chef dependent on core | Jim MacArthur | 2015-01-19 | 1 | -0/+7 | |
| | | ||||||
| * | Add /etc/lsb-release when installing chef | Jim MacArthur | 2015-01-19 | 1 | -0/+7 | |
| | | ||||||
| * | chef: Fix build of signed Gems, by doing an unsigned build | Sam Thursfield | 2015-01-19 | 3 | -0/+6 | |
| | | ||||||
| * | chef: Use ipaddress 'master' branch to fix Gem build | Sam Thursfield | 2015-01-19 | 1 | -0/+0 | |
| | | | | | | | | | | The 0.8.0 release had a bad Gemspec file committed, master seems to contain several useful fixes. | |||||
| * | chef: Fix libyajl2 build | Sam Thursfield | 2015-01-19 | 1 | -2/+2 | |
| | | | | | | | | Needs to be told to use the system-wide version, not its own bundled copy. | |||||
| * | chef: Manually fix Erubis build | Sam Thursfield | 2015-01-19 | 1 | -1/+6 | |
| | | | | | | | | | | Seems to use an obsolete build system called 'rook', which I cannot get to work. | |||||
| * | chef: Add auto-generated Chef stratum | Sam Thursfield | 2015-01-19 | 1 | -0/+207 | |
| | | ||||||
| * | chef: Manually add morphs for non-standard Gem components | Jim MacArthur | 2015-01-19 | 3 | -0/+42 | |
| | | ||||||
| * | Add morphs generated by import tool | Jim MacArthur | 2015-01-19 | 28 | -0/+364 | |
| | | ||||||
* | | Fix incorrect dependency in build-essential | Daniel Silverstone | 2015-01-19 | 1 | -2/+1 | |
| | | | | | | | | | | | | If the BUILD system is unable to directly run TARGET binaries then it fails during the preparation of stage2-fake-bash because it incorrectly build-depends on stage2-busybox. | |||||
* | | Update baserock-import | Richard Ipsum | 2015-01-14 | 1 | -1/+1 | |
| | | | | | | | | Change to this sha to receive a series of bug fixes | |||||
* | | Update trove-setup for branch sam/fix-upgrade-from-old-lc | Sam Thursfield | 2015-01-14 | 1 | -1/+1 | |
|/ | ||||||
* | Update lorry for branch sam/fix-tarball-failure | Sam Thursfield | 2015-01-12 | 1 | -1/+1 | |
| | ||||||
* | Update baserock-import tool for npm support | Sam Thursfield | 2015-01-09 | 1 | -1/+1 | |
| | ||||||
* | Update baserock-import tool to fix importing wrong versions of RubyGems | Sam Thursfield | 2015-01-07 | 1 | -1/+1 | |
| | ||||||
* | Run update-ca-certificates at system-integration timebaserock-15.02baserock/richardipsum/fix-ca-certs-v2baserock/release/baserock-15.02 | Richard Ipsum | 2015-01-06 | 1 | -0/+4 | |
| | ||||||
* | Update baserock-import tool | Richard Ipsum | 2015-01-06 | 1 | -1/+1 | |
| | ||||||
* | Update morph for branch sam/fix-command-logging | Sam Thursfield | 2015-01-02 | 1 | -1/+1 | |
| | ||||||
* | Add ipmitools to strata/tools.morph | Pedro Alvarez | 2014-12-23 | 2 | -0/+12 | |
| | | | | | | Add ipmitool to strata/tools.morph Ipmitool is needed to use pxeboot.write extension | |||||
* | Add build-depends for baserock-import | Paul Sherwood | 2014-12-20 | 1 | -1/+4 | |
| | | | | | The tool is now run at build-time (to generate a 'man' page) so its runtime dependencies need to be available in the staging area. | |||||
* | Update baserock-import to latest | Sam Thursfield | 2014-12-19 | 1 | -1/+1 | |
| | | | | | Reviewed-By: Richard Dale <richard.dale@codethink.co.uk> Reviewed-By: Paul Sherwood <paul.sherwood@codethink.co.uk> | |||||
* | Merge remote-tracking branch 'pdar/updateCephServiceSWrb3' | Sam Thursfield | 2014-12-19 | 5 | -33/+43 | |
|\ | | | | | | | | | Reviewed-By: Jim MacArthur <jim.macarthur@codethink.co.uk> Reviewed-By: Francisco Redondo Marchena <francisco.marchena@codethink.co.uk> | |||||
| * | Switch to cpython v2.7.9 |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Install the systemd units for operating ceph nodes and change name of the ↵ | Patrick Darley | 2014-12-18 | 1 | -10/+17 | |
| | | | | | | | | SysV script to accomodate this | |||||
| * | Ensure ceph configures to be run without libxfs | Patrick Darley | 2014-12-18 | 1 | -1/+1 | |
| | | ||||||
| * | Switch to a patched version of the most recent release of ceph |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Switch to most recent release of snappy | Patrick Darley | 2014-12-18 | 1 | -3/+3 | |
| | | ||||||
| * | Update install commands for leveldb | Patrick Darley | 2014-12-18 | 1 | -1/+4 | |
| | | ||||||
| * | Switch to more recent release of leveldb |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Switch to newer release of gperftools |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Switch to latest release of libunwind |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Switch to most recent release of keyutils |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Switch to most recetn version of libaio |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Switch to more recent release of the boost libraries |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
| * | Remove hack supressing build errors from boost-tarball | Patrick Darley | 2014-12-18 | 1 | -2/+2 | |
| | | ||||||
* | | Update Morph ref to latest | Sam Thursfield | 2014-12-19 | 1 | -1/+1 | |
| | | ||||||
* | | Add chunks for Java, ANT and ZooKeeper | Mike Smith | 2014-12-18 | 8 | -0/+139 | |
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| Java is sourced from the binary Java release from Oracle. This chunk was originally written by Francisco Marchena. ANT is a Java build system and is needed by ZooKeeper. ZooKeeper itself is documented at http://zookeeper.apache.org/ This patch also brings in a zookeeper test program in a seperate strata that can be safely discarded if not required. this test program was written by me, <mike.smith@codethink.co.uk> and is not designed to be used in any practical way, but to showcase the functionality of zookeeper within baserock The ZooKeeper demonstration server and client are currently hosted on baserock/test. The Java binary chunk only works for x86_64. As such, these systems are limited to that architecture. | |||||
* | | Update Morph ref for error message and documentation fixes | Sam Thursfield | 2014-12-18 | 1 | -1/+1 | |
| | | ||||||
* | | Merge branch 'baserock/jjardon/systemd_deps' | Javier Jardón | 2014-12-11 | 1 | -2/+0 | |
|\ \ | | | | | | | | | | | | | Reviewed-by: Sam Thursfield <sam.thursfield@codethink.co.uk> Reviewed-by: Richard Maw <richard.maw@codethink.co.uk> | |||||
| * | | strata/foundation.morph: Remove pciutils, usbutils from systemd depsbaserock/jjardon/systemd_deps | Javier Jardón | 2014-12-10 | 1 | -2/+0 | |
| | | | | | | | | | | | | | | | systemd doesnt depend on them anymore since commit 796b06c21b62d13c9021e2fbd9c58a5c6edb2764 |